 Navigon, a German GPS manufacturer, is going to release its latest Navigon 3100 and 3110 Navigation Systems. Both devices will feature an integrated SiRF Star III receiver, built-in RDS/TMC receiver for real-time traffic information, a 3.5-inch touchscreen display with 65K colors and 320×240 resolution, SD/MMC card slot (up to 2GB supported), and Windows CE.Net 5.0 operating system. They will be pre-loaded with Navigon MobileNavigator 6 software and Navteq maps data as well.
Priced at 249€ ($322), Navigon 3100 GPS Navigation will be equipped with a 512MB SD card, pre-loaded with a regional maps only. As for 3110 model, it will be retailed 329€ ($426) and come with maps of 37 European countries on a 2GB SD card. |
